All Faiths Cemetery, located in Middle Village, NY in Queens, is entering a new chapter.
Once the subject of a state investigation into financial misconduct on behalf of the cemetery’s previous board, the 501(c)(13) nonprofit cemetery is now under new leadership. The cemetery’s new board members say they’re working to restore the cemetery’s grounds and be “good neighbors” for the community.
The shift followed the New York State Attorney General’s 2019 lawsuit against several board members of the cemetery after an investigation revealed financial misconduct. The previous board was consequently replaced with a new leadership team.
